Empty oxygen tankers will be flown back by IAF planes to refilling plants to save time after they deliver supplies to hospitals, Maharashtra health minister Rajesh Tope said on Friday. The Indian Air Force's special planes will be used for this purpose, he said. Mr. Tope was speaking to reporters after attending a meeting held by in the country.More Related News
